Expoint - all jobs in one place

מציאת משרת הייטק בחברות הטובות ביותר מעולם לא הייתה קלה יותר

Limitless High-tech career opportunities - Expoint

GE HealthCare Staff Software Engineer - Embedded 
United States, Wisconsin 
917212419

30.03.2025
Essential Responsibilities:
  • Work closely with systems and hardware teams on requirements gathering and capture
  • Interact with global software and hardware teams to ensure software platform consistency across all MR platforms.
  • Develop software which meets rigorous quality, reliability, performance, and testability requirements.
  • Work closely with architects and team leads on design and architectural improvements.
  • Perform code and design reviews when appropriate. Use Scaled Agile Framework to implement software.
  • Support planning and execution through user stories to meet commitment made by scrum team.
Qualifications/Requirements:
  • Bachelor’s degree, or foreign degree equivalent, in Computer Science, Electrical Engineering, or similar.
  • A minimum of five (5) years of experience developing embedded software in C++ and object oriented design.
Desired Characteristics:
  • Two years using standard tools for embedded software development such as emulators, debuggers, analyzers.
  • Two years supporting hardware and software troubleshooting.
  • Two experience with software development cycle or automated testing.
  • One years of experience working directly on/with Realtime OS such as VxWorks
  • One year experience developing embedded software including interrupt handling and multi-threaded applications.
  • Experience in heavily regulated environment that required rigor in documenting requirements, designs, testing, and results.
  • Demonstrated experienced working on medical devices within a Quality Management System (QMS)